iperf3: memory allocation hazard and crash
An integer overflow flaw was found in the way iperf3 dynamically allocates memory buffers for JSON-formatted messages. jettison: parser crash by stackoverflow
A stack-based buffer overflow vulnerability was found in Jettison, where parsing an untrusted XML or JSON data may lead to a crash. This flaw allows an attacker to supply content that causes the parser to crash by writing outside the memory bounds if the parser is running on user-supplied input,...

CVE-2023-33958
CVE-2023-33958 affects the notation CLI tool for signing/verifying OCI artifacts. The issue is a default maxSignatureAttempts setting in notation verify that can be abused by an attacker who controls a registry to serve an unlimited number of signatures for an artifact, causing denial of service ...
